ID: ENSBTAT00000111097
Gene: ENSBTAG00000002167 NPHS2 stomatin family member, podocin [Source:VGNC Symbol;Acc:VGNC:32204]
Polypeptide: ENSBTAT00000111097
16:60788792..60812289 -1